BUPARTS.com
5184294ac 5184294AD 68105583AA for Jeep oil radiator filter base
Click to zoom

5184294ac 5184294AD 68105583AA for Jeep oil radiator filter base

Category: AUTO PARTS

0.0(1 Review)

$0.40

SKU: BP672712694202

In Stock

5184294ac 5184294AD 68105583AA for Jeep oil radiator filter base

Related Products